ask a question

This page is about the collocation ask a question

collocation pattern: verb + noun

Meaning

to ask somebody to tell you something

For example

  • If you want to ask a question, put up your hand.

  • What sort of questions did they ask you in the job interview?

Note:
A related collocation with the opposite meaning is "answer a question"
